verilog 缩位运算(缩位算子)的问题求教!
时间:10-02
整理:3721RD
点击:
缩位运算的过程求教:""缩位或非运算""是按照如下过程吗?
-|a
=a[0](-|)a[1](-|)a[2](-|)a[3](-|)a[4]
=1(-|)z(-|)0(-|)x(-|)1
=0(-|)0(-|)x(-|)1
=1(-|)x(-|)1
=0(-|)1
=0
""缩位同或运算""是按照如下过程吗?
^~a
=a[0](^~)a[1](^~)a[2](^~)a[3](^~)a[4]
=1(^~)z(^~)0(^~)x(^~)1 //1(^~)z=z,对吗?
=z(^~)0(^~)x(^~)1
=z(^~)x(^~)1 //z(^~)x=x,对吗?
=x(^~)1
=x
自顶一个,求助
//1(^~)z=x,才对!参考相关文档。
3Q!
终于出现好人啦!
